Things to do in Lyman?
Lyman, SC is a small town nestled in the foothills of the Blue Ridge Mountains. The scenery is breathtaking and it’s easy to see why so many people choose to call Lyman home. The streets are lined with old-fashioned storefronts and quaint homes, giving the town a timeless character. But it’s not just about the beautiful views – there’s also plenty of community spirit and friendly neighbors who look out for one another. The cost of living is affordable, with low taxes and housing prices that make it possible for anyone to own their own home. With its close proximity to larger cities such as Spartanburg, Greenville, and Asheville, there are plenty of options for employment, shopping, and entertainment too.
